3.6.3 Activity Diagram
Activity diagram menggambarkan berbagai aliran aktivitas dalam sistem yang
sedang dirancang, bagaimana masing-masing aliran berawal, decision yang mungkin terjadi, dan bagaimana mereka berakhir. Activity diagram juga dapat
menggambarkan proses paralel yang mungkin terjadi pada beberapa eksekusi. Activity
diagram merupakan state diagram khusus, di mana sebagian besar state adalah action dan sebagian besar transisi di-trigger oleh selesainya state
sebelumnya internal processing. Oleh karena itu activity diagram tidak menggambarkan behaviour internal sebuah sistem dan interaksi antar subsistem
secara eksak, tetapi lebih menggambarkan proses-proses dan jalur-jalur aktivitas dari level atas secara umum.
3.6.3.1 Aktifitas Login
Aktifitas yang terdapat dalam login adalah melakukan autentifikasi pada login administrator. Dengan melakukan autentifikasi, sistem dapat memberikan akses
kepada administrator untuk mengelola sistem. Tahapan tahapan yang terjadi dalam sistem adalah sebagai berikut.
1 Menginputkan username dan password, pada aktifitas ini, administrator
menginputkan username dan password ke dalam sistem. 2
Validasi username dan password, pada aktifitas ini sistem akan melakukan validasi dan autentifikasi pengguna untuk memberikan akes kepada
administrator. 3
Jika valid, maka sistem akan menampilkan halaman admin. Sedangkan jika tidak valid sistem akan menampilkan pesan login gagal.
4 Menampilkan pesan login, dalam aktifitas ini sistem akan menampilkan
pesan login gagal. 5
Menampilkan halaman admin, aktifitas ini menandakan bahwa autentifikasi berhasil sehingga administrator dapat mengakses sistem.
Seluruh aktifitas login dapat dilihat tahapannya pada diagram aktifitas login pada Gambar 3.44.
111
Gambar 3.44 Diagram Aktifitas Login 3.6.3.2
Aktifitas Kelola Data Pengguna
Aktifitas yang terdapat dalam kelola data pengguna adalah melakukan pengelolaan terhadap data pengguna. Dalam aktifitas ini, terdapat tiga sub
aktifitas untuk proses pengelolaan data, diantaranya tambah data, edit data dan hapus data. Tahapan
–tahapan yang terjadi dalam sistem adalah sebagai berikut. 1
Memlilih halaman kelola data pengguna, aktifitas diawali dengan memilih halaman kelola data pengguna.
2 Menampilkan data pengguna, aktifitas ini sistem menampilkan seluruh
data pengguna ketika sistem menampilkan halaman kelola data pengguna. 3
Memilih fungsional pengelolaan data pengguna, administrator memlilih fungsional dari tambah data, edit data dan hapus data.